Parents: Hammond Shoemaker and Nancy Adams

Birth order: 3rd of eight

Siblings: Ann Caroline; Edward; Mary Elizabeth; Zoe Frances; John W; Charles; and Celestine.


Marriage:

David S. Shoemaker married Ellen Cummings on 8 Apr 1860 at the Millwood Catholic Church by D. F. Healy, Lincoln County, Missouri. (see attached)


2 Children:

Minnie b 1862; Zoe b 1868


Census Records:

• 1850: Eagle township, Monroe, Illinois

Hammond Shoemaker 50, physician; Nancy Shoemaker 36; Ann Shoemaker 17.

• 1850: Fountain township, Monroe, Illinois

Edward Shoemaker 15; David Shoemaker 14; Mary Shoemaker 12; Zoe Shoemaker 9; John W Shoemaker 7; Chas F Shoemaker 3; Nicholas Smith 29; Henry Shoemaker 18

• 1860: Township 1 S Range 10 W, Monroe, Illinois (though the record shows two households they are right next to each other and appear to be one.)

Dwelling 1231: Hammond Shoemaker 60, physician; Nancy 47; 'Edw' 25

Dwelling 1232: 'Dav' Shoemaker 23, farmer; Ellen Shoemaker 22. Zoe 20; John 17; Charles Shoemaker 13; Celeste Shoemaker 10; and Matilda Wilson 6 months.


Cause of death: consumption (tuberculosis)

Inscription

"They made him a grave too damp and too cold for a
heart so warm and so true "

Gravesite Details

This is the only nineteenth century tombstone in this cemetery that still marks the grave it was intended for. The arched top has been broken off however, but it is still at
the base of the tombstone. — Vernon Ritter, Rootsweb, June, 2001.
